Helmet Feaux Pas



  1. Wearing it indoors
  2. Wearing it above the hairline
  3. Wearing it backwards
  4. Wearing it over the eyes
  5. Leaving it clipped to your bike without a lock through it

Cool Trails

The Broadway Boogie is a pure thrill ride. Speed comes naturally on this trail. It also connects to the Bear Creek and Boulder Creek trails so boredom never ensues. The Boulder Creek trail is a workout on the way up. This path ends at Fourmile Canyon Drive which is also a workout on the way up. But hey, no pedaling is needed on the way down. Top 5 Repair Shops

  1. The CU Bike Station (for minor repairs)
  2. Bicycle Village (28th and Pearl)
  3. Full Cycle (on the hill)
  4. University Cycles (Pearl and 9th)
  5. Community Cycles (Valmont and Foothills Pkwy. next to Boulder Beer!)
